What Is 2-Ingredient Peanut Butter Banana Ice Cream and Why It Matters

Traditional ice cream relies on heavy cream, egg yolks, and significant amounts of refined sugar to achieve its characteristic texture and sweetness. Even many “diet” ice creams use artificial sweeteners, stabilizers, and emulsifiers that don’t align with clean eating principles. The high sugar content in conventional ice cream can cause blood sugar spikes and provide empty calories without nutritional benefits.

Our 2-Ingredient Peanut Butter Banana Ice Cream represents a fundamental shift in dessert philosophy. By using frozen bananas as the base, we create a naturally creamy texture without dairy or added fats. The bananas provide inherent sweetness, eliminating the need for added sugar, while peanut butter adds richness and protein. The Remarkable Health Benefits of This Simple Dessert

This dessert delivers surprising nutritional value through its minimalist ingredient selection:

  • Natural Sweetness: Ripe bananas provide fructose, a natural fruit sugar, along with fiber that moderates blood sugar response. Unlike refined sugar, bananas come packaged with vitamins, minerals, and antioxidants. The glycemic index of bananas varies with ripeness, with less ripe bananas having a lower impact on blood sugar.
  • Heart-Healthy Fats: Natural peanut butter provides monounsaturated fats that support cardiovascular health. These healthy fats also help slow the absorption of sugars from the bananas, providing more stable energy.
  • Potassium Power: Bananas are famously rich in potassium, an essential mineral for maintaining healthy blood pressure and proper nerve and muscle function.
  • Fiber Content: Both bananas and peanut butter contain dietary fiber, which supports digestive health and promotes satiety. This makes the 2-Ingredient Peanut Butter Banana Ice Cream more satisfying than traditional ice cream, potentially helping with portion control.

This dessert is naturally vegan (with appropriate peanut butter), dairy-free, and can fit into various eating patterns when enjoyed in moderation.

Addressing Potential Challenges

Common concerns and their practical solutions:

  • Challenge: The ice cream becomes too hard when refrozen
    • Solution: This dessert is best enjoyed immediately after preparation. If you must refreeze, let it soften at room temperature for 10-15 minutes before serving. The texture will be slightly different but still delicious.
  • Challenge: Finding the right banana ripeness
    • Solution: Use bananas that are ripe but not overripe—bright yellow with some brown speckles is ideal. Overripe bananas will be too sweet, while underripe bananas won’t provide enough natural sweetness.

Frequently Asked Questions

Question: Can I make this without a food processor?
Answer: A high-speed blender works, though you may need to stop and scrape down the sides more frequently. A regular blender may struggle with the frozen bananas.

Question: Why did my ice cream turn out gummy instead of creamy?
Answer: This usually means you over-processed the mixture. Stop as soon as it reaches a creamy consistency to maintain the ideal texture.

Question: Can I use other nut butters?
Answer: Absolutely! Almond butter, cashew butter, or even tahini work well. Each will impart a slightly different flavor profile.

Question: How can I make this dessert lower in sugar?
Answer: Use less ripe bananas (more yellow than speckled) and reduce the peanut butter slightly, adding a tablespoon at a time to taste.

Vegan Peanut Butter Banana Ice Cream

steve-ammourigmail-com
This creamy, dreamy vegan ice cream combines the natural sweetness of bananas with the rich flavor of peanut butter, offering a delightful and healthy treat. Perfect for warm days or as a guilt-free dessert, this simple recipe requires only two main ingredients and is incredibly easy to make.
prep time
10 min
cooking time
0 min
servings
2
total time
10 min

Equipment

  • Blender or food processor

  • Spatula

  • Freezer-safe container

Ingredients

  • 2 medium bananas, peeled, halved and frozen

  • ¼ cup natural peanut butter

  • Unsweetened shredded coconut for garnish

Instructions

1

Preparation

  1. Begin by ensuring your bananas are fully frozen. Place peeled and halved bananas in the freezer for at least 4 hours or overnight for best results.
  2. Once the bananas are frozen, remove them from the freezer and let them sit for about 5 minutes to soften slightly for easier blending.
  3. Add the frozen banana halves to your blender or food processor along with the natural peanut butter.
  4. Blend the mixture on medium speed until it becomes smooth and creamy, scraping down the sides as needed to ensure everything is mixed well.
  5. If the mixture is too thick, you can add a tiny splash of almond milk to help it blend better, but keep it minimal to maintain the ice cream texture.
  6. Once blended, scoop the ice cream into a freezer-safe container, smoothing it out for an even texture.
  7. For added flavor and texture, sprinkle unsweetened shredded coconut on top. You can also fold in additional toppings if desired.
  8. Freeze the ice cream for at least 1 hour to firm up before serving, or enjoy immediately for a softer consistency.

Notes

Use ripe bananas for maximum sweetness and creaminess. If your peanut butter is too thick, you can slightly warm it to make blending easier. Feel free to experiment with additional mix-ins, such as chocolate chips or chopped nuts.
